New Price!! Come see this new ranch home situated in the Reserve enclave of new homes overlooking The Legends Country Club golf course. Enjoy golf, swimming, dining, and relaxation as this home is a golf cart ride away from the Legends Country Club. Country club initiation fee included! This home offers a bright, open dining and kitchen design great for large scale entertaining yet cozy enough for family movie night. It has shaker cabinets with quartz countertops, bead board accents, and stainless steel appliances. The see-through fireplace has floor to ceiling ceramic facade and adjoining bookshelves. Built in cubbies directly off the 3 car garage. This ranch home boasts 3 bedrooms, 2.5 bathrooms, and laundry room on the main level. The owner's suite has dramatic coffered ceiling, his and hers closets and private bath with tile floors, freestanding tub and oversized ceramic shower. Finished walkout lower level has a large rec room and a fourth bedroom and bathroom. This home offers lifestyle inside and out.
